Evaluating Message Content and Delivery

smiling-millennial-partners-handshaking-office-thanking-successful-teamwork

Achieving even a small handful of the above-listed assets before would have required full-time staff work, and even then, it would have been just countless new moving parts to reduce the complexity. Though that's no longer the case technically, this almost total lack of training efficiency and objectivity has left an impression on sales departments that what they do must always be subjective.

It's not out of lack of desire, and sales managers have historically been remarkably eager to try new methods – whatever works, as long as their sales quotas are met, and the customers are happy. They simply require an advanced training platform to automate all of these factors, and even better, one that delves deeply into message-content evaluation in the broadest sense by tracking all of:

  • Visual delivery. Depending on how it's defined, non-verbal cues account for anywhere between 55% and 90% of communication. Teaching sales reps how to apply non-verbal communication effectively will drastically boost their communication skills.

  • Vocal impact. Understand how tone, inflection, and speech rate are coming across recipients.

  • Audience perceptions. As important as your message is, it's equally crucial to ensure that your sales reps' audience receives those messages as intended. They must learn how to interpret your audience's signals as well.

Using machine algorithms, software engineers can detect and categorize over 1,000 behaviors into precise and meaningful measurements. The result is that even the most socially challenged team members can keep up with changing interpersonal trends. The most socially intelligent team leaders will be able to apply this data at an even more advanced level in the ways that count most: sales conversion rates and the establishment of industry leadership.

Practical Performance

Without question, experiential training outmatches the alternatives because it is far more relevant to the actual scenarios in which the sales reps will find themselves. Since sales calls take place in a variety of ways, training methods selected for real-world practicality can certainly still vary, meaning the best analytical training program should enable any of:

  • Recording practice calls with platform-generated prompts
  • Uploading actual prerecorded calls for advanced behavioral studies
  • Assessing live calls in real-time with quickly generated assessment scores

Advanced AI-powered training systems provide the most experience-focused training routines possible. They will eventually replace traditional learning models, where students passively watch online courses and hope that witnessing staged scenarios will at least somewhat align with actual on-the-job experiences.

Training models of the past also only provided general feedback. Live performance situations alone can provide the specific feedback required to grow. Why practice imagined simulations when you could train in the most true-to-life setting possible?

Customized for Relevancy

After the feedback process, each training participant should be given the most self-directed skills-development practices possible. The sales coaches can then help the trainee learn to interpret the data to understand better the purpose behind the platform's custom-tailored skills-condition protocols, determined from the voluminous data acquired during the interaction.

With laser-precision focus, the participants can return to the live-training sessions to test their progress and receive a new assessment. This will provide a developmental progress report that provides even more relevant and personalized feedback, including motivations to continue along with practices with the best effect. Over time, progress reports become further refined, providing only the most helpful input determined by that which most demonstrably leads to the targeted habit development.

The goal must always be rapid development of the most useful interpersonal skills according to one's role in the company. This also results in a self-reinforcing feedback loop of assessment, prescriptive adjustments, and performance improvements that lead to more closed deals. Increased sales result in more valuable assessment data, which a business can use just as before but even more thoroughly (not to mention radically scaled up organization-wide when the opportunity presents itself).
